On the Atlantic coast in the Northeast Region of Florida, Duval County was formed in 1822 from Saint Johns County. In 1858, the southern part of Duval was split off to form Clay County. In 1968, the Jacksonville City and Duval County governments consolidated. Jacksonville is on I-95 at the terminus of I-10, and it is about 25 miles south of the FL/GA border. Duval is bordered by the counties of Nassau, Clay, Baker and Saint Johns.
